Chapel-en-le-Frith High School Catchment Area

Reviewed by the catchment.school editorial team · Last updated 15 March 2026

Chapel-en-le-Frith High School is a community secondary school in High Peak, Derbyshire , serving pupils aged 11-16, with 943 pupils, and a capacity of 950 places. The school is operating close to capacity, and catchment area boundaries apply when the school is oversubscribed.

Chapel-en-le-Frith High School Catchment Area Information

What is the catchment area for Chapel-en-le-Frith High School?

The catchment area for Chapel-en-le-Frith High School is the geographic zone Derbyshire uses to prioritise admissions when this secondary school receives more applications than it has places. Children living inside the boundary are ranked higher under the oversubscription criteria, after looked-after children and siblings. Derbyshire publishes the exact boundary and the last distance offered before each admissions cycle, and the boundary can change year to year.

Secondary school places at Chapel-en-le-Frith High School are allocated by Derbyshire using ranked oversubscription criteria. Catchment area residence is typically among the highest priorities after looked-after children and siblings, and the boundary is reviewed each year.

Chapel-en-le-Frith High School: 950 places, 99% filled: nearing capacity

Chapel-en-le-Frith High School has a published admission number of 950 places. 943 pupils were enrolled in the most recent data, giving a fill rate of 99%. The school is operating close to its limit. In years where applications exceed 950, Derbyshire's admissions team applies distance-based tiebreakers. Families within the school's historical catchment boundary are well placed, but a boundary check with the council is recommended before applying.

The fill-rate figure above reflects overall demand, but the school's intake also varies by community profile. 23.6% of pupils at Chapel-en-le-Frith High School are eligible for free school meals, broadly in line with the national average. This reflects a mixed catchment population across Derbyshire.
